Brimstone to Orange Tip (25 snails for 25 years in 25 seconds for DA)

Teetering up, unstable, waiting to collapse, the un-natural arrangement imposed on the exo-shelters moves at speed.
What’s wrong with slow, take your time, stay. Time passes slowly (down here in the garden). Evolution takes time, wrong turns and dead ends. Colour will need to change to keep up with the future, keep your eyes on stalks to receive it.

Finlay Taylor works with snails, books, butterflies, print, caterpillars, drawing, woodlice, moving image, pupae, wood, colour and glue. He lives and works in London and his practice looks at natural history and specific species it cannot escape entanglement with environmental issues, it doesn’t want to.
He has exhibited widely and has curated exhibitions that look at landscape and environment often collaborating with others. His works are held in collections including Tate Special Collections, National Art Library V&A Museum, Oxford Brookes, Poetry Library London, British Library, and Yale Collection.
